在Linux系统中,网页调用是一个常见的操作,无论是日常办公还是开发工作,都能够大大提高效率。本文将详细介绍Linux系统下网页调用的技巧,并附上一些实用的案例,帮助新手快速上手。
1. 使用curl命令调用网页
curl是一个在Linux系统中广泛使用的工具,可以用来获取网页内容、上传文件、传输数据等。以下是一些基本的curl命令示例:
1.1 获取网页内容
curl http://www.example.com
这条命令会从www.example.com获取网页内容,并将其输出到控制台。
1.2 指定输出文件
curl -o example.html http://www.example.com
这条命令将网页内容保存到example.html文件中。
1.3 保存网页源代码
curl -s -o example.html http://www.example.com
-s参数可以使curl在执行过程中不输出进度信息,-o参数指定输出文件。
2. 使用wget命令调用网页
wget是一个下载工具,同样可以用来调用网页。以下是一些基本的wget命令示例:
2.1 下载网页
wget http://www.example.com
这条命令会下载www.example.com网页,并将其保存到当前目录下。
2.2 保存网页源代码
wget -O example.html http://www.example.com
-O参数指定输出文件。
3. 使用Python调用网页
在Linux系统中,Python是一个非常流行的编程语言,可以用来调用网页。以下是一个使用Python调用网页的示例:
3.1 使用requests库调用网页
import requests
url = 'http://www.example.com'
response = requests.get(url)
print(response.text)
这段代码会使用requests库从www.example.com获取网页内容,并将其输出到控制台。
4. 实用案例
4.1 使用curl获取天气信息
curl -s http://api.weather.com/weatherforecast?woeid=244747 | jq '.[0].days[0].daypart[0].temperature'
这条命令会获取当前城市的天气信息,并使用jq工具提取温度数据。
4.2 使用wget下载图片
wget -O image.jpg http://www.example.com/image.jpg
这条命令会下载www.example.com上的图片,并保存到当前目录下的image.jpg文件中。
通过以上介绍,相信你已经对Linux系统下网页调用有了基本的了解。在实际工作中,可以根据需要选择合适的工具和方法来调用网页。希望这些技巧和案例能帮助你提高工作效率。